Antifolate resistance in Plasmodium falciparum: multiple origins and identification of novel dhfr alleles.
The Journal of infectious diseases - 15 Jul 2006
McCollum Andrea M, Poe Amanda C, Hamel Mary, Huber Curtis, Zhou Zhiyong, Shi Ya Ping, Ouma Peter, Vulule John, Bloland Peter, Slutsker Laurence, Barnwell John W, Udhayakumar Venkatachalam, Escalante Ananias A
Abstract excerpt
BACKGROUND: Sulfadoxine-pyrimethamine has been widely used as first-line therapy for uncomplicated malaria throughout sub-Saharan Africa. Recent studies conducted in Asia and Africa suggest the triple-mutant dhfr genotype (51I/59R/108N) may have been generated as a single event in Southeast Asia, with subsequent spread of the single lineage to the African continent, but this hypothesis needs further validation....
